Output 7618393702a17a707d138badbc27944e04abe13efd6f3741ae7be580d7ca8da3:5

value
236854943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ac5534da6ef09a31304ac9ae92f1de3d351c308 OP_EQUAL
address
373mW5Z6HUPdQL74P9QukC1g1xvK6hEhha
transaction
7618393702a17a707d138badbc27944e04abe13efd6f3741ae7be580d7ca8da3
spent
true